## Brimqueue Environments — Broker Upgrade Notes

Heads up for reviewers: we're moving the Brimqueue broker from the 3.x line to 4.x across all three environments, dev first. The big gotcha is that 4.x changes the default ack mode, so anything merged this sprint should assume manual acks. Staging runs the new broker already; prod flips after the Larkspur release. When reviewing, compare connection settings against what staging actually uses, which is shown below.

service settings:
ralael:
  pin: 7453
  tenant: zorath
  seal: seal_087806e4
  metrics_host: metrics.ralael.paliqworks.example
  standby_team: fraath
  escalation: praok-istiel
  nonce: 10e083

## Changelog 3.2.0 — Validator Plugin Defaults

Changed defaults for the Sievelet plugin system. Plugins now load lazily instead of at startup; untrusted plugin sources are rejected unless explicitly allowlisted. Schema validation strictness moved from "warn" to "error" — expect pipeline failures if your validators emit loose types. Timeout per plugin dropped from 30s to 10s. Migration notes are in the wiki. Upgrading installs pick up the new defaults shown below.

config for fajep-bawig:
[wenox]
host = wenox.lumicforge.internal
user = wenox_svc
database = wenox_prod

Subject: DR drill — parcel webhook failover

Hi all — quick note for whoever maintains Parceline next. During the drill we failed over the parcel-tracking webhook to the standby region; replay worked fine. The standby dispatcher starts locked, though. To unlock it during the next drill, use the recovery passphrase below.

strongbox words: oliael-gilax-lamael

ALERT: PARTITION_CREATE_MISSED

Fires when Granary's monthly partition job fails to create next month's table partition by the 25th. Impact: inserts will land in the default partition and degrade query plans. Action: run the partition-maint script manually, verify indexes attached, silence for 24h. If the job fails twice, escalate to the data platform team via their on-call inbox.

billing contact of bawep-tajeg = tamath.silion.fraok@olvarqsoft.local

**Q: The Pindrop thumbnail generation queue is stalled — how do I drain it safely?**

Stop the worker pool first, then flush only the poisoned entries; draining everything loses retry state. The drain tool requires unlocking the maintenance keyring before it will accept commands. When prompted, enter the recovery passphrase given below.

strongbox words: druath-quenael